A 2200-V, 1000-hp, three-phase, 60-Hz, 16-pole, wye-connected, wound-rotor induction motor is connected to a 2200-V, three-phase, 60-Hz bus that is supplied by synchronous generators. The per-phase equivalent circuit of has the following parameters: R1 = 0.1 = R 2, Xl1 = 0.625 = X l2, and Xm = 20 .Ifthe machine is driven at a speed of 459 r/min to act as a generator of real power, find the rotor current referred to the stator and the real and reactive power outputs of the induction machine.
